View the history of Brown's Auto Service starting in 1956 to present below.

Everret & Margaret Brown open Browns Auto Service at the corner of 9th and Howard with 4 bays and 3 employees.
 
Expansion begins. Jim Brown joins the family business and Brown's Auto Service is moved to 4405 Montana Ave. now with sevens bays and gas pumps.
 
With the growing demand for a quality product Brown's moves to its present location of 1144 Broadwater and becomes Brown's Automatic Transmission Repair and Exchange now with over 7000 square feet and 10 bays.
 
Everett Brown retires.
 
The demand for our general auto repair became so great that a new division was created. Browns Auto Service opens its doors at 1122 Broadwater allowing the general auto repair and the transmission repair businesses to expand giving Browns 18 bays.
 
The growth of Automatic Transmission Company led to the building of the present location at 1313 St. Ave North and giving Browns 31 automotive bays.
 
Browns transmission are now sold thru the Car Quest Auto parts stores in Montana, Wyoming, North Dakota, South Dakota, & Idaho
 
Gene Hetmer son-in-law of Jim Brown joins the family business.
 
After 30 years the original building at 1144 Broadwater needs a face-lift. The building is completely renovated and built back up with a 3000 square foot expansion. The new facility is built to service cars for the new millennium. With this remodel Browns now has 13 lifts.
 
Precision Power Trains in Billings is purchased giving Brown's Auto the opportunity to grow its rapidly growing general auto repair business. This new location in located in the fastest growing part of Billings. Browns now employ’s almost 50 people.
 
Robert Bosch Corporation names Browns Auto Service Inc. as a Bosch Certified Diesel repair facility.
 
Precision Power Trains now becomes Browns Auto Service West.
